Device for fixing a switch setting device on stock rails of a rail switch

Abstract

In a device for fixing a switch setting device ( 13 ) on stock rails ( 5 ) of a rail switch that features a Mounting for the switch setting device that can be fixed on the stock rails ( 5 ), the mounting is formed by a rigid frame ( 7 ) that connects the two stock rails ( 5 ) transverse to the longitudinal direction of the rails and is respectively fixed on the web of the stock rails ( 5 ).

Claims

exact text as granted — not AI-modified
1 . A device for fixing a switch setting device on stock rails of a rail switch, comprising a mounting for the switch setting device fixable on the stock rails, wherein:
 the mounting is formed by a rigid frame ( 7 ) that connects the stock rails ( 5 ) transversely to a longitudinal direction of the stock rails and is respectively fixed on rail webs of the stock rails ( 5 ),   the frame ( 7 ) is arranged in a sleeper bay ( 3 ) or freely suspended in a trough sleeper ( 27 ), and   movements of the stock rails are transmitted to the frame ( 7 ) within the sleeper bay or within the trough sleeper.   
     
     
         2 . The device according to  claim 1 , wherein the frame ( 7 ) is arranged underneath at least one rail flange of at least one of the stock rails ( 5 ) and is connected to a holding element ( 10 ) that encompasses an outside of the rail flange and ore is fixed on the rail web of the stock fails rail ( 5 ). 
     
     
         3 . The device according to  claim 2 , wherein the frame ( 7 ) is connected to the holding element ( 10 ) with a ribbed tie-plate or bed plate ( 18 ) for the stock rail ( 5 ) being interposed between the frame ( 7 ) and the holding element ( 10 ). 
     
     
         4 . The device according to  claim 2 , wherein the frame ( 7 ) comprises a filler piece ( 20 ) connecting the holding element ( 10 ) to the stock rail ( 5 ), wherein said filler piece ( 20 ) is screwed to the rail web and supported on the rail flange. 
     
     
         5 . The device according to  claim 4 , wherein the filler piece ( 20 ) fills out free space between a rail head of the stock rail and the rail flange. 
     
     
         6 . The device according to  claim 1 , wherein the frame ( 7 ) is comprised of two support plates ( 8 ) that are connected to one another by at least two braces that extend transversely to the longitudinal direction of the stock rails. 
     
     
         7 . The device according to  claim 6 , wherein the support plates ( 8 ) are formed in a U-shape with parallel limbs ( 25 ) that extend transversely to the longitudinal direction of the stock rails. 
     
     
         8 . The device according to  claim 1 , further comprising electrical insulation ( 24 ) is inserted between the frame ( 7 ) and the stock rails ( 5 ). 
     
     
         9 . The device according to  claim 1 , wherein the frame ( 7 ) is respectively fixed on an outside of and on an inside of at least one of the stock rails ( 5 ). 
     
     
         10 . The device according to  claim 9 , wherein the frame ( 7 ) is fixed on the inside of the stock rail with a clamping element ( 22 ) that is arranged underneath a switch rail ( 6 ) and engages on a rail flange of the stock rail. 
     
     
         11 . The device according to  claim 1 , wherein the frame ( 7 ) comprises a mounting ( 11 ) for a drive unit of the switch setting device ( 13 ). 
     
     
         12 . The device according to  claim 1 , wherein the frame ( 7 ) comprises a mounting ( 12 ) for a switch rail end-of-travel monitoring device ( 14 ). 
     
     
         13 . The device according to  claim 6 , wherein the braces are web plates ( 9 ). 
     
     
         14 . The device according to  claim 11 , wherein the drive unit of the switch setting device ( 13 ) is a hydraulic piston-cylinder module.
